Google Quantum-Proofs HTTPS by Squeezing 15 KB of Data into a 700-Byte Space

Google Quantum-Proofs HTTPS by Squeezing 15 KB of Data into a 700-Byte Space

TLDR

• Core Points: Quantum-resistant certificate techniques compress 15 KB of data into a 700-byte footprint; Chrome already supports Merkle Tree Certificates and will expand widely.
• Main Content: The approach uses advanced cryptographic structures to protect HTTPS against quantum threats, enabling smaller, verifiable certificates without sacrificing security.
• Key Insights: Quantum-proofing HTTPS is becoming practical and scalable, with Chrome leading adoption and standardization efforts likely to follow.
• Considerations: Deployment requires careful integration with existing PKI ecosystems, performance evaluation, and interoperability across browsers and servers.
• Recommended Actions: Stakeholders should monitor developments, begin pilot deployments, and contribute to open standards discussions to accelerate adoption.


Content Overview

The online security landscape is rapidly evolving as researchers and practitioners confront the potential threat of quantum computers to traditional public-key infrastructure (PKI). A key area of focus is TLS certificates and the handshake that underpins HTTPS connections. Conventional TLS relies on digital signatures rooted in public-key cryptography that could be compromised by sufficiently powerful quantum computers running Shor’s algorithm. In response, the industry has explored quantum-resistant or post-quantum cryptography (PQC) to preserve confidentiality, integrity, and authenticity even in a quantum-adversarial era.

Within this context, Google researchers and collaborators have investigated methods to “quantum-proof” HTTPS by optimizing how certificate data is stored, transmitted, and verified. A notable development is the use of Merkle Tree-based certificates, a structure that leverages hash-based cryptography to provide authentication with drastically reduced certificate footprints. Chrome has already integrated Merkle Tree Certificate (MTC) support, and the broader web ecosystem is increasingly acknowledging these advances as they become ready for widespread deployment. The core promise is to maintain the trusted chain of certificates while significantly shrinking the data that must travel and be processed during TLS handshakes—potentially squeezing large quantities of certificate-related information into a small, verifiable space.

This shift is not just a theoretical exercise. The practical implications include faster handshake times in some configurations, reduced bandwidth for secure connections, and a more scalable path toward post-quantum security. By employing hash-based signatures and Merkle tree architectures, security athletes and system architects aim to future-proof the web’s trust model without sacrificing compatibility or performance. As with any major cryptographic transition, the path to universal adoption will require careful standardization, broad testing, and collaboration across browser vendors, certificate authorities, web servers, and developers.

The article you are reading synthesizes the current state of research and development in this area, emphasizing how Merkle Tree Certificates are progressing from experimental concepts to widely deployed features in major browsers like Chrome. It also outlines the practical considerations, potential benefits, and challenges that lie ahead as the internet prepares for a quantum-aware era.


In-Depth Analysis

Public-key cryptography underpins the trust model of the web. When a user connects to a server over HTTPS, the client (browser) must verify the server’s certificate, which in turn anchors trust in a chain of certificates issued by certificate authorities (CAs). The security of this chain hinges on the mathematical hardness assumptions of the underlying algorithms, such as RSA or ECDSA, which have withstood decades of scrutiny but are at risk in a world with quantum computers.

Shor’s algorithm can, in theory, break widely used public-key cryptosystems by efficiently factoring large integers and computing discrete logarithms. For TLS, this would undermine the digital signatures that authenticate servers and enable secure key exchange. As a result, researchers have pursued post-quantum cryptographic schemes that resist quantum attacks. PQC includes a family of schemes (lattice-based, hash-based, code-based, multivariate-quadratic-equations, and more) that trade some performance or size characteristics for long-term security properties.

One innovative approach gaining traction is the use of Merkle tree-based certificates. A Merkle tree is a hash-based structure that enables authentication of large datasets through a single root digest composed of many hashed leaves. In the context of certificates, a Merkle tree can compress the trust path into a compact representation that a browser can verify efficiently. The fundamental idea is to replace or supplement the traditional certificate chain with a structure that allows the client to validate authenticity with a short, fixed-size proof, while the root of the tree remains anchored in a publicly trusted value or a small, verifiable set of metadata.

Chrome’s early adoption of Merkle Tree Certificate support demonstrates that the concept is not merely theoretical. In practice, a Merkle-based approach can offer several potential advantages:

  • Reduced certificate footprint: The relevant proof data can be compressed into a much smaller form than a typical X.509 certificate chain, reducing data that must be transmitted and processed during TLS handshakes.

  • Hash-based verification: The integrity of the certificate chain can be verified using cryptographic hash functions that are widely studied and standardized, with ongoing research into finding the right balance of security and performance for PQC.

  • Enhanced quantum resilience: While no single PQC solution guarantees quantum-proofing in isolation, hash-based and Merkle-tree constructions are believed to be more resistant to quantum attacks in certain threat models, complementing other PQC schemes.

However, these advantages come with practical considerations:

  • Interoperability: Browser vendors, certificate authorities, and servers must implement compatible Merkle-tree-based protocols to ensure seamless operation across the ecosystem. This requires standardization efforts and cross-vendor coordination.

  • Performance and latency: While the proof data can be small, the verification process must remain efficient. Hash-based structures can be computationally intensive if not carefully optimized, so hardware acceleration and software optimizations are crucial.

  • Standardization: The field of post-quantum cryptography is actively evolving. For Merkle-tree-based certificates to become mainstream, formal standards must define key formats, validation procedures, certificate issuance workflows, and revocation mechanisms.

  • Transition strategy: The web cannot abruptly switch to a new PKI paradigm. A staged approach, combining traditional certificates with quantum-resistant components, is likely to be necessary to maintain backward compatibility and gradual risk reduction.

In practice, a Merkle Tree Certificate workflow might involve the following high-level steps:

  1. Certificate issuance: A CA issues a certificate that includes or references a Merkle tree structure. The root digest represents the top of a cryptographic commitment to a hierarchy of certificates or authentication statements.

  2. Proof generation: When a client presents a certificate, the server (or a certificate provisioning service) supplies a cryptographic proof that the certificate is part of the Merkle tree anchored by the root digest.

  3. Verification: The client uses the proof to recompute the root digest and compare it to the trusted root. If they match, the certificate is considered valid, and the TLS handshake can proceed.

  4. Update and revocation: Mechanisms for revoking particular leaves or updating the tree are necessary to maintain trust and respond to compromised keys.

Early deployments in Chrome illustrate that the framework can be integrated into existing security pipelines with careful design choices. The next steps for the ecosystem involve refining security proofs, validating performance on diverse hardware, and aligning with broader PQC standards such as the NIST PQC project and related TLS extensions.

A broader perspective must also consider the threat landscape. Even as post-quantum cryptography advances, practical quantum threats depend on hardware capabilities, the feasibility of sustained quantum attacks, and the length of time an adversary needs to break a certificate. Security models often assume a period during which adversaries may adapt and evolve their capabilities. Therefore, combining quantum-resistant primitives with traditional protections (e.g., forward secrecy, certificate pinning where applicable, and robust revocation mechanisms) remains a pragmatic strategy during the transition.

Google QuantumProofs HTTPS 使用場景

*圖片來源:media_content*

Beyond the technical aspects, the social and economic dimensions play a significant role. Enterprises must manage phased rollouts that consider compliance, regulatory requirements, and user experience. The user experience in TLS handshakes is highly sensitive to latency; even small increases can impact perceived performance. Thus, any quantum-resistant approach must demonstrate that security gains do not come at the cost of noticeable delays or service interruptions.

Standardization bodies, including the Internet Engineering Task Force (IETF) and the World Wide Web Consortium (W3C), are actively engaging in discussions around quantum-resistant TLS, post-quantum certificates, and related topics. The goal is to define interoperable, scalable, and secure protocols that can withstand future quantum threats while remaining compatible with today’s infrastructure. As Chrome demonstrates leadership in implementing such ideas, other browsers, server software, and certificate authorities are likely to follow, creating a network effect that accelerates adoption.

In summary, the pursuit of quantum-proofing HTTPS through Merkle Tree Certificates represents a promising direction for securing the web against future cryptographic threats. While the approach is not a panacea, it offers a practical path to reducing data footprints, improving verification efficiency, and strengthening the resilience of TLS in a world where quantum computing is a plausible future adversary. The path to universal adoption hinges on continued research, standardization efforts, cross-industry collaboration, and robust testing across diverse environments.


Perspectives and Impact

The broader implications of quantum-resistant certificate technologies extend well beyond a single browser or protocol. If Merkle Tree Certificates or similar hash-based approaches become part of the standard TLS ecosystem, several cascading effects are likely:

  • Privacy and data minimization: Reduced certificate sizes could indirectly contribute to lower bandwidth usage, particularly for devices with constrained resources or in environments with high TLS handshake volumes. This may be especially beneficial for mobile users or IoT devices that frequently establish secure connections.

  • Trust model resilience: By distributing trust across hash-based commitments rather than a small set of traditional PKI roots, the trust model could gain additional resilience against certain attack vectors, including those exploiting weaknesses in cryptographic signatures that quantum computers might weaken.

  • Ecosystem alignment: Widespread adoption would require certificate authorities to operate in new paradigms, potentially embracing aggregated or hierarchical proofs that reduce exposure of sensitive certificate metadata while preserving authenticity.

  • Performance considerations: Hash-based verification can be optimized with modern hardware, including GPUs and specialized cryptographic accelerators. Efficient implementations are essential for maintaining positive user experiences, particularly for busy servers handling many TLS handshakes per second.

  • Interoperability challenges: Achieving cross-browser, cross-server compatibility will depend on standardized message formats, proof exchange mechanisms, and clear semantics for validation states. Any mismatch can lead to failed handshakes or compatibility gaps that undermine trust.

  • Security proofs and confidence: As with any post-quantum approach, rigorous security proofs, independent audits, and real-world testing will be necessary to build confidence among operators and users that these solutions withstand evolving threats.

  • Regulatory and policy implications: Governments and standard bodies may encourage or mandate the use of quantum-resistant cryptography for critical infrastructure. The pace and scope of such mandates will influence how quickly organizations adopt these technologies.

Forward-looking researchers emphasize that hybrid approaches may emerge, combining traditional public-key cryptography with quantum-resistant layers to facilitate a smoother transition. In hybrid TLS configurations, a secure handshake might negotiate which cryptographic primitives to use, falling back to quantum-resistant options as needed. Such strategies also enable gradual depreciation of legacy algorithms while ensuring continuous protection.

The social dimension of cryptographic transitions should not be underestimated. Public understanding of TLS security, certificate validation, and the meaning of a trusted connection is often opaque. Clear communication from browser vendors, certificate authorities, and security researchers about the benefits and trade-offs of quantum-resistant certificates will be essential to garnering user trust and promoting informed decisions by organizations.

As the field progresses, developers and operators must stay abreast of evolving standards, test results, and deployment guidelines. The collaboration between academia, industry, and standards organizations will shape how quickly these innovations realize their potential to keep the web secure in the quantum era.


Key Takeaways

Main Points:
– Merkle Tree Certificate technology offers a pathway to quantum-resistant TLS with a significantly reduced certificate footprint.
– Chrome has integrated Merkle Tree Certificate support, signaling strong industry interest and practical viability.
– Wider adoption will depend on standardization, interoperability, performance optimization, and phased deployment strategies.

Areas of Concern:
– Interoperability across browsers, servers, and certificate authorities remains a non-trivial hurdle.
– Performance implications, especially under heavy TLS handshake loads, require careful optimization.
– The security guarantees and proofs for Merkle-tree-based post-quantum schemes need broad peer review and validation.


Summary and Recommendations

The development of quantum-resistant HTTPS mechanisms, including Merkle Tree Certificates, represents a meaningful advance in securing the web against the looming threat of quantum adversaries. Chrome’s early support demonstrates both feasibility and the practical benefits of reducing certificate-related data and enabling efficient verification in a quantum-aware context. However, realizing universal, robust adoption will require coordinated standards efforts, multi-vendor testing, and careful attention to performance and interoperability.

Organizations should begin monitoring the ongoing research, engaging in pilot programs where feasible, and preparing architectural plans for hybrid or post-quantum TLS deployments. Engaging with standards bodies, certificate authorities, and browser vendors will be critical to shaping the eventual ecosystem. By prioritizing secure, scalable, and interoperable solutions, the web can transition toward stronger cryptographic foundations without compromising user experience.

In the near term, enterprises and developers should:

  • Track standardization activities related to post-quantum cryptography and Merkle-tree-based certificates.
  • Assess readiness for PQC-enabled TLS in they environments, including testing in staging environments.
  • Start conversations with certificate authorities and hosting providers about updating certificate issuance workflows to accommodate quantum-resistant approaches.
  • Plan for hybrid deployments that maintain backward compatibility while gradually increasing quantum-resilience.

As the landscape evolves, the collaboration between technology companies, researchers, standards bodies, and the broader internet community will determine how quickly quantum-proof HTTPS becomes a universal reality, and how seamlessly it can be integrated into everyday web usage.


References

  • Original: https://arstechnica.com/security/2026/02/google-is-using-clever-math-to-quantum-proof-https-certificates/
  • Additional references (suggested for further reading):
  • NIST Post-Quantum Cryptography Project: pqc.nist.gov
  • IETF TLS Working Group: tls WG (tools and drafts related to post-quantum extensions)
  • Google Security Blog: posts on cryptography and TLS enhancements
  • Chromium Blog: updates on Merkle Tree Certificate support and related security features

Google QuantumProofs HTTPS 詳細展示

*圖片來源:Unsplash*

Back To Top